    My computer is useless at the moment. In the last two days, it´s been infected by, at least, four viruses (ICPP.com/AP Manager, explorer.exe, nrktcvy.exe, newupdate1142C.exe).

    I got rid of the ICPP one but the rest are still there. What happens is once I enter my password, I´m taken to my desktop. After about ninety seconds, the screen freezes and a prompt appears saying "Windows Explorer is not responding" with options of restarting the program or searching online for a solution. Then further prompts appear saying "nrktcvy.exe is not responding" and newupdate1142C.exe is not responding" also appear.

    Once these pop-ups appear, my desktop stops working. I can see it and the icons but clicking on them doesn´t do anything. The icons don´t even light up. Pressing the Start menu doesn´t work either and if I hover the cursor over the toolbar at the bottom, it doesn´t work. Task Manager won´t launch either.

    Ocassionally, if I click on the Mozilla Firefox icon before the Windows Explorer prompt comes up, I can get very bad internet access which takes forever and eventually leads to my computer crashing altogether.

    I´ve installed several anti-virtus software but none of them seem to combat the viruses. I´ve also tried launching the computer in safe mode but the viruses also pop up there.

    I haven´t the faintest idea what to do here. Anybody have any ideas? Any help is appreciated.
